Vincotech Shares Surge as Strong AI Data Center Demand Drives August Revenue Beat
Electronic Technology · Semiconductors · economic_daily · 2026-09-08
2455
Vincotech's August revenue exceeded expectations, fueled by robust demand for AI data center optical communications and improved InP substrate supply.
What Happened
Strong Revenue Performance: Vincotech reported August revenue that significantly outperformed market and analyst expectations. The growth is primarily driven by the surging demand for optical communication networks within AI data centers and improved supply chain conditions for InP substrates.
Upward Revision of Outlook: A major U.S. brokerage firm has revised its global shipment forecasts for optical transceiver modules for 2026 through 2028. The firm notably increased its projections for 800G and 1.6T high-speed products, reflecting the industry's rapid shift toward higher bandwidth requirements.
Earnings Growth Projections: Driven by increasing customer penetration, the company is expected to see quarterly revenue growth of 44% and 23% for the third and fourth quarters, respectively. Consequently, EPS forecasts for 2026-2028 have been raised to 6.84, 11.4, and 17.7 TWD, signaling long-term profitability.
Market Reaction: Following the positive news, Vincotech's stock price rallied over 6% during the trading session, reaching 535 TWD. Analysts have responded by raising their price targets, citing the company's strong positioning in the high-growth AI infrastructure sector.
